The White House is bringing some of the world's biggest artificial intelligence companies together for a major discussion about AI safety as concerns grow over increasingly powerful systems and their ability to operate with less human supervision.

 

Executives and representatives from OpenAI, Google, Anthropic and Meta have been invited to meet White House officials on Tuesday, August 4, to discuss voluntary government safety testing for advanced artificial intelligence systems. The meeting comes only days after concerns surrounding AI agents that behaved unexpectedly during security testing.

 

The timing is significant because AI companies are rapidly developing models that can do much more than answer questions. Newer systems can write and execute code, interact with software, conduct research and perform complicated multi-step tasks. That increased autonomy is creating new opportunities for businesses while also creating risks that traditional chatbot testing may not adequately address.

 

Why the White House Is Getting Involved

The U.S. government has been under increasing pressure to understand how frontier AI systems should be tested before they become widely available.

 

The latest discussions follow a series of incidents involving autonomous AI systems. OpenAI CEO Sam Altman is expected to discuss voluntary government cybersecurity testing of advanced AI systems with Trump administration officials. 

 

Reuters previously reported that the discussions followed an incident involving an OpenAI AI agent that escaped containment during a security test and subsequently carried out a cyberattack.

 

The proposed approach would allow government officials to conduct or participate in safety evaluations of powerful AI models before or around their deployment.

Rather than immediately imposing strict regulations on every AI company, the administration is considering voluntary cooperation with the technology industry.

What Government AI Testing Could Look Like

Government safety testing could involve evaluating how advanced AI models behave under difficult or unusual conditions.

Researchers could test whether models:

  • Follow safety restrictions.
  • Attempt to bypass safeguards.
  • Handle cybersecurity tasks responsibly.
  • Protect sensitive information.
  • Behave predictably when given access to external tools.
  • Follow human instructions correctly.
  • Resist malicious prompts.
  • Remain within their assigned environment.

The goal would not necessarily be to prevent companies from releasing new AI models. Instead, testing could provide governments with a clearer understanding of the capabilities and risks associated with increasingly powerful systems.

What Happens Next?

The biggest question is whether the meeting will produce a concrete framework for government AI testing.

 

The current discussions center on voluntary safety testing, meaning companies would cooperate with government evaluations rather than immediately being subjected to a mandatory testing regime.

 

That could change over time if additional AI incidents occur or if policymakers decide voluntary measures are insufficient.

 

For now, the meeting represents an important step toward closer cooperation between the U.S. government and the companies building the world's most powerful AI systems.
